The tegument and sensory organ ultrastructure in Nybelinia surmenicola (Trypanorhyncha, Tentacularioidea)

The tegument and sensory organs of Nybelinia surmenicola (Cestoda, Trypanorhyncha) were studied with the aim of ultrastructural description and a comparative analysis. The N. surmenicola plerocercoid lacks papillae with sensory cilia on the bothria adhesive surface. The unciliated sensory organ contains the central electron-dense disc, three dense supporting rings, broad root and locates in the basal matrix under the tegument. The tegument has a number of ultrastructural features which makes it significantly different from other Trypanorhyncha: I) the tegumental cytoplasm has a plicated constitution in a form of high apical and deep basal folds; II) numerous layers of the basal matrix are presented in subtegument; III) the squamiform and bristle-like microtriches lack the base and the basal plate. In comparison with other Trypanorhyncha, all Nybelinia species studied have less quantity of the bothrial sensory organs. This fact may reflect behavioral patterns as well as phylogenetic position of Nybelinia into Trypanorhyncha.
